I am quite narrow hipped (certainly not childbearing) and the midwife told me that it is very common on fraternal twins to show very early because we carry so much stuff around, 2 sacs, 2 placentas, etc... and you can see that mine has already come out of the pelvis. My hubby loves it and thinks its so cute. My sister had twins and she showed early too. She was only a size 8 (US size 4) at the time but you could see it clearly. At 6 months she looked full term.
